Complete Description on Ransom.Mole

 

Ransom.Mole is a file-encrypting Trojan which is used to encode the files stored on victim's machine and it has been associated with a recently used spam email campaigns. It may arrive onto the targeted user's mail inbox which pretends to be a shipping notification, claiming that a package could not be delivered and also includes a link for further information. When the users click on provided links, then they asked to install a MS Word Online plug-in, which is actually Ransom.Mole virus. The given link allows the malware to be installed on the user's machine through deceptive ways. Once it successfully gets installed onto the victims' PC, it will display a fake alert which specifically designed by the cyber crooks in order to trick the victimized system users into skipping the “User Account Control” prompt.

Ransom.Mole

When the system users pressed OK button displayed in this fake alert message, the threat will be executed. Since, Ransom.Mole will display the User Account Control prompt which allows the malicious executable file to be executed. It gives the Trojan administrative privileges, allows this virus to encipher the files stored on victim's machine. This file-encrypting virus uses a combination of RSA and AES encryption algorithm to encode the victim's files or data and then makes the encrypted files completely inaccessible. Before carrying out its malicious attack, the threat will attempt to stop the security processes on the infected machine by issuing following harmful commands:

  • sc stop BITS
  • sc stop wscsvc
  • sc stop WerSv
  • sc stop WinDefend
  • sc stop ERSvc
  • sc stop wuauserv

Then after, the Ransom.Mole virus will stop the Windows recovery and also deletes the Shadow Volume copies. Although, it prevents the compromised system users from restoring their system files by using alternative methods. It appends the encoded file name with 32 hex character and file extension “.MOLE”.
